Kalpana

Kalpana (name) means a feminine given name of Sanskrit origin, meaning "imagination" or "idea.". Example: “Kalpana Chawla was the first woman of Indian origin to go to space.”

Etymology

Borrowed from Sanskrit कल्पना (kalpanā).

Origin: Sanskrit
